Dr Kamal International Manipuri Literature Festival 2022 concludes
Source: The Sangai Express
Imphal, March 07 2022:
The valedictory ceremony of the two-day Dr Kamal International Manipuri Literature Festival 2022 which was jointly organised by Manipuri Sahitya Parishad, Meghalaya and Phunga Heritage and celebrated across several places in meghalaya was conducted yesterday.
The participants of the literary event walked from Phunga Heritage, Shillong in an event titled "Khorirol Khongchat" (Walk for Literature) as a part of the valedictory ceremony.
The participants first arrived at Manipur Memorial Stone, All Saints Church and also visited the schools where Dr Kamal and noted writer MK Binodini studied.
The group also visited various places in Shillong that were mentioned in Dr Kamal's books.
One of the participants by the name of Lairenlakpam Sarat narrated Dr Kamal's appreciation for the Beadon Bishop's Waterfall as the group visited the site.
A poetry competition was also conducted at Smith Heritage Complex chaired by Sahitya Akademi awardee Thiyam Saratchand.
Speaking on the occasion, Thiyam Saratchand stated that lauded the Manipuri Sahitya Parishad, Meghalaya for successfully organising the literary festival.
Aside from this, a cultural evening was also held at Asian Conference Auditorium Hall.
During this event, five singers including renowned Manipuri singer Laishram Mema performed on the occasion.
Speaking on the occasion, Munish Ningthoujam, president Manipuri Sahitya Parishad, Meghalaya stated that the Parishad will pour its efforts in upgrading this literary festival to an international level and further ensure that Dr kamal and his literary works are celebrated world wide.
Kamaljit Chirom, secretary Manipuri Sahitya Parishad, Meghalaya also spoke a few words and shared that the festival was successful because of the participation of delegates from various places including Manipur.
